Overview

PXFK peptide is a tumor-specific neoantigen vaccine component developed by the National Cancer Institute (NCI) for the treatment of alveolar rhabdomyosarcoma (ARMS). It is a synthetic peptide that mimics the unique amino acid sequence at the translocation breakpoint of the PAX3-FKHR (also known as PAX3-FOXO1) fusion protein, which is present in approximately 70-80% of ARMS cases. The peptide is designed to be presented by antigen-presenting cells (APCs) to induce a cytotoxic T-cell response against tumor cells. In clinical research, it is typically administered as part of a multi-peptide vaccination protocol (often alongside EWS-FLI1 peptides for Ewing sarcoma) using autologous APCs and supplemented with cytokines such as IL-2 and GM-CSF to enhance immunogenicity.
